Why pharmacy?
Dive into the understanding of medications including their best use, side effects, and interactions. Pharmacists serve patients as a information outlet for medication to ensure proper usage by patients. They also play a key role in research and development to improve medication therapies and advance the field of pharmaceutical science.

Our minor is an intentional collection of courses and experiences that many pharmacy schools recommend students take prior to entering the field. It is not intended to satisfy the list of prerequisite courses needed to apply to pharmacy school.
Typical median cumulative GPA’s for entering classes are 3.3-3.5, Students whose academic records fall significantly below the averages are less likely to be accepted. Many schools require that no prerequisite grade be below a C to qualify for admission.
Career outlook
The health care system relies on pharmacists to be a key part of patient care. Skilled pharmacists are very much in demand and are well-paid. Employment of pharmacists is projected to grow five percent from 2023 to 2033, about as fast as the average for all occupations.
